To remove the rear brake drum on a 2006 Dodge Dakota, first, ensure the vehicle is safely elevated and secured on jack stands. Next, remove the wheel lug nuts and take off the wheel. After that, if the drum is stuck, tap it gently with a hammer to loosen it, and then remove the two retaining screws (if applicable). Finally, slide the drum off the wheel hub, being cautious of the brake shoes and hardware.
To remove the drum brake from a 2001 Toyota Echo, first, ensure the vehicle is securely lifted and supported on jack stands. Remove the wheel, then locate and remove the drum brake's retaining screws, if present. Gently pull the drum off the wheel hub; if it's stuck, tap it lightly with a hammer to loosen it. Finally, disconnect any springs or hardware that may be attached to the drum before fully removing it.
To remove the front brake drums from a 1973 Dodge W200 4X4, first, ensure the vehicle is securely lifted and supported. Remove the wheel and tire, then locate the drum's retaining screws or nuts and remove them. If the drum is stuck due to rust or wear, gently tap it with a hammer or use a brake drum puller to dislodge it. Finally, slide the drum off the wheel hub, taking care to check for any attached components like brake shoes or springs.
